About the event

Aluminum, Cor-Ten steel, and clay are given new life in Arlene Shechet's first solo exhibition at Pace Gallery in New York since 2020, which features monumental metal sculptures and ceramic pieces of a more intimate, yet equally powerful, scale. Continuing the spirit of "Girl Group," her acclaimed 2024 exhibition at Storm King Art Center, the monumental metal sculptures display organic and biomorphic curves that open up voids of empty space, revealing the cuts, folds, welds, and joints that compose the artist's process of assembly and disassembly—a direct link to the clay work in the "Touching Ground" series, which revives the ancient ceramic technique of terra sigillata, used in Greek and Roman pottery: layers of refined liquid clay are applied and absorbed, then burnished to a luminous, unglazed finish, in shades of red, black, and orange that recall classical ceramics. Partly inspired by Agnes Martin's painterly process, Shechet describes clay as a direct drawing material, connected to the body itself. The exhibition's title plays with the idea of a rumor that transforms as it is passed from person to person—a metaphor for abstraction itself—and the exhibition also includes folding aluminum chairs made by the artist, part of her recurring practice of creating seating for the public to pause before the work.
